    If Choson county try founded, Confucian legislators used diverse pathways to moralize this new neighborhood

    Among them would be to propagate Neo-Confucian philosophy to the people of all of the statuses by translating the newest Portrayed Guide to the three Bonds (Samgang haengsilto) toward vernacular Korean. The official ordered the brains out-of specialized homes, elders, and you can instructors in the central and you will local places to coach the text’s ethical beliefs in order to females and children. The latest queen rewarded individuals excelling for the ethical philosophy. 28 Another strategy were to give prizes to those who exemplified commitment, filial piety, or chastity. Whilst condition caused it to be necessary to own elite group lady to-be chaste and follow moral philosophy, it habit remained “voluntary” to possess low-elite group lady, who have been therefore rewarded once they observed the Confucian road. 29 [Avoid Web page 98]

    The above mentioned six arrangements regarding High Requirements recommend that new Confucian sex program about Choson try developed centered on status differences and this legislated differences when considering women and men and you can top-notch and you may low-elite group lady. On the other hand, the official utilized women’s authorities due to the fact an apparatus and also make particularly variations. Not only performed the official manage elite group women’s ethical behavior, but it addittionally made an effort to maintain the love off upper-strata blood by way of elite ladies’ regulators. The Neo-Confucian legislators demonstrably had disdain to possess fusion aristocratic blood with this of straight down statuses. Child’s position is defined by the its mother’s reputation, but there was you to exception in which their status observed their father’s: when the a dad are a slave and you will a mother try good commoner, up coming their children will be recognized as submissives. However, originating in the midst of the new 17th 100 years, throughout Queen Hyonjong’s reign (r. 1659–74), the state demanded you to definitely children is out-of commoner position whether your mommy is actually a commoner as well as the father is good servant. It practice, that was commonly going on already for nearly a century, try in the long run codified about Continuation silverdaddies Dating of your own Great Code throughout the Queen Yongjo’s reign (roentgen. 1724–76). 30

    When you are professional people was in fact bound by chastity ideology however, enjoyed complete judge defense, non-top-notch people of commoner and you will slave statuses appreciated minimal judge updates however, better intimate independence into the building and dissolving partnerships while the found for the Uihwon’s instance

    While the straight down strata of one’s area are understudied, previous research has shown a diverse picture of low-top-notch somebody and how they were seemingly unbounded by the nation’s Neo-Confucian ideology compared to the elites. 30 For example, regarding Komunso is actually Pak Uihwon’s property document drawn up on 17th 100 years demonstrating which he hitched five times during the his life. Ahead of paying down with his fifth spouse, he was abandoned because of the each of his ex boyfriend-wives: 1st girlfriend, Unhwa, was able to accept him for most years but sooner or later eloped together partner; his next girlfriend, Chindae, remaining your immediately after which have an affair with his servant; his 3rd wife, Mongji, went out together with her partner, Hong Kwich’on; their 4th girlfriend, Kajilgum, got activities with many different guys and you can separated out of him given that a good result. thirty-two Pak’s [Prevent Webpage 99] file shows that their elizabeth so you can a conclusion and that he did not have an actual wedding ceremony for each and every relationships.

    The state intended to confine professional people on internal home, as well as the first goal was to control the sexual desire and prevent them away from combo which have guys from lower condition

    Uihwon’s instance reveals exactly how commoner girls easily kept its spouse to possess some other guy regarding the 17th 100 years. A top-notch girl might have been penalized in the same problem. Their case shows that women of the lower strata have been seemingly without sexual control compared to the people of the top strata and you can was indeed faster bounded by matrimony dating. You’ll be able to one Neo-Confucianism had an effect on all of the quantities of the brand new area, nevertheless degree that it performed appears to have become various other, particularly for the reduced statuses than for the fresh new elites even yet in the late Choson.

    Different control off wedding between professional and low-elite shows this new state’s try to maintain the love away from aristocratic bloodstream by keeping top-notch women’s government about inner home whenever it attempted to cross the boundary having fulfillment.
